What is a Cordless Skill Saw?
A cordless skill saw, frequently referred to as a circular saw, is a power tool that uses a toothed or abrasive disc or blade to cut various products. Unlike standard skill saws that depend on electrical cords, cordless models operate on rechargeable batteries, providing users the liberty to move without being prevented by wires or requiring access to electric outlets.
Key Advantages of Cordless Skill Saw s
- Portability: The lack of a cable enables simpler transportation to different job websites or job places.
- Convenience: Users can operate in areas without electrical power or in tight areas where cords may be cumbersome.
- Power: Modern improvements in battery technology provide appropriate power for hard cutting tasks.
- Lowered Setup Time: Quick to prepared and need minimal preparation time compared to corded designs.
Essential Features to Consider
Before purchasing a cordless skill saw, it's crucial to consider several crucial features to guarantee that the tool satisfies the user's requirements. Here's a list of vital features:
| Feature | Description |
|---|---|
| Battery Type | Li-ion batteries offer longer run times and faster charging. |
| Cutting Depth | Various designs enable varying cutting depths; most common is 2-3 inches. |
| Speed Settings | Variable speed settings can improve efficiency on different materials. |
| Blade Size | Common blade sizes range from 6.5 inches to 7.25 inches, impacting cutting capacity. |
| Weight | A lighter saw provides more maneuverability, specifically when working overhead. |
| Safety Features | Electric brakes, blade guards, and safety switches are vital for user safety. |
| Reduce of Use | Ergonomic styles, deal with grips, and lightweight bodies improve functionality. |

Tips for Using Cordless Skill Saws Safely and Effectively
To optimize both security and efficiency while utilizing a cordless skill saw, think about the following tips:
- Read the Manual: Always familiarize yourself with the user handbook to understand your particular saw's features and security procedures.
- Use Protective Gear: Safety safety glasses, gloves, and ear protection need to be worn at all times.
- Clear the Area: Ensure that the space around you is clear of obstructions and other people.
- Secure the Material: Always clamp down the product being cut to avoid it from moving during cutting.
- Keep the Battery Charged: Always keep an additional battery charged and easily offered to prevent disturbances during work.
- Keep the Tool: Regularly examine blades and the tool itself for wear and replace as required.
- Follow Safety Procedures: Utilize security features such as blade guards and electric brakes when suitable.
Regularly Asked Questions (FAQs)
1. For how long does the battery last on a cordless skill saw?Battery life differs based upon the model and usage, however most modern-day cordless skill saws offer a runtime of around 30-60 minutes for constant heavy use.
2. Can I use a basic circular saw blade on my cordless skill saw?A lot of cordless skill saws accept standard circular saw blades, but it's best to speak with the maker's requirements for compatibility.
3. Do I require unique batteries for various brand names of cordless skill saws?Yes, batteries are typically brand-specific; utilizing batteries created for other brands may not supply optimal performance or compatibility.
4. What products can I cut with a cordless skill saw?Cordless skill saws are flexible and can cut through numerous products, consisting of wood, plywood, and some metals. Nevertheless, using the suitable blade is crucial for various materials.
5. How do I maintain my cordless skill saw?Upkeep includes cleaning the blade after each usage, looking for frayed cables or other wear, and examining battery efficiency frequently. Constantly follow the maker's maintenance guidelines.
6. Are cordless skill saws as effective as corded models?Lots of premium cordless skill saws now use similar power and performance to corded models due to developments in battery innovation.
